Nyx Round Lipstick Pumpkin Pie Review
- A lipstick that's creamy and moisturizing yet still stays true to it's color when applied on the lips.
- Ceresin Wax, Polyethlene Wax, Microcrystalline Wax, Beeswax, Lanoline Oil, Isopropyl Myristate, Mineral Oils, Octyl Palmitate, BHA, Propyl Paraben, Mica, Titanium Dioxide, D&C Red No.A1 Lake, Pearl Powder, Iron Oxide..
- Apply evenly on your lips. Can be topped off with lip gloss.
- Available at the official Nyxcosmetics website and at Amazon.com.

What I love about it…
The thing that I love most about it is the color. It is such a pretty skintone color with a hint of peach or pink. In the picture, it may look really pink but it’s definitely a perfect mix when you see it in person. It totally worked when I paired it with dramatic smokey eyes!

It glides on perfectly and it’s perfect for the weather in the Philippines — where it’s mostly summer, most of the time. It did not dry my lips out and the smell…hhhmmm; I can’t really put my finger on it but I actually enjoy it. I haven’t eaten (or smelt) Pumpkin Pie before so I can’t really say if they smell the same (lol).
What I don’t like about it…
It could just be the hot weather in my country but I found that came off rather easily. I wore the Nyx Roundlipstick in Pumpkin Pie at the office once but it lasted for about two or three hours. I’d have to say that this observation is very subjective and it might not be the same with other lippie enthusiasts. I would have liked it to be a little less creamy though.
Applying it


Can you spot the difference? It’s on, really! It’s so nude that it actually blends with my skin tone pretty well. The finish is satin but I found that you have to let it sit first before you put on lip gloss.
